Brandon E. Cook, age 29, of Millfield, Ohio, passed away February 27, 2025, at his home.
"B" was born on January 23, 1996, in Logan, Ohio to Kevin E. Cook and Heather Partee. He often tried to entertain others and bring joy. He enjoyed fishing, hunting, and listening to music. He worked as a painter, although it was not his preferred activity.
Surviving are his mother, Heather Partee; father, Kevin E. Cook; stepfather, Shelton Wayne Curtis; fiancé, Melissa Cuthbertson; 2 children, Olivia and Owen Cook; step-children to be, Jesslee Klinglesmith and Zaylee Mendoza; 2 brothers, Kyle Cook and Jeromy (Kandice) Sowers; sister, Natasha Cook; grandparents, Ed and Shelly Cook; aunts, Christina (Lary) Cousins, Cindy Miller, and Dawn Culbertson; niece, Isabella Brown; nephews, Daymine Caudill and Caelum Martin; and cousins, Marishka Culbertson, Makayla Culbertson, Miranda Culbertson, Colin Culbertson, Shanelle Cousins, Savanna Cousins, Marcella Cousins, Keion Cousins, and many more cousins and nephews not mentioned.
"B" was preceded in death by his stepmother, Angie Cook; grandparents, Rollin and Shelbie Cook; grandfather, Shelton W. Curtis Sr; and uncles, Randy Cook and Rollin Cook.
Calling hours were observed from 6:00 to 8:00 PM on Monday March 3, 2025, at the Heinlein-Brown of Logan, Ohio.
